Blackberry and Apple Crumble

Tart green apples and fresh sweet blackberries is a perfect combination in this family-favorite, English-inspired crumble dessert.

Preparation Time
20 mins
Cooking Time
30 mins
Total Time
50 mins
Calories
295 Calories

Recipe Instructions

Step 1
Preheat the o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C).
Step 2
Slice apples and place in a saucepan with water and 3 tablespoons sugar. Heat over medium-low heat for 5 minutes, stirring every minute to prevent sticking. Stir in blackberries and taste, adjusting sugar if necessary. Make sure apples get thoroughly coated with blackberry juice. Cook for about 3 minutes; mixture will still be runny. Pour into a 2-quart casserole dish and allow to cool slightly.
Step 3
Meanwhile, combine flour, sugar, and butter for crumble topping in a mixing bowl. Mix with an electric mixer or your fingers until it resembles bread crumbs. Pile the crumble topping evenly over the fruit.
Step 4
Cook in the preheated oven until golden brown, 20 to 25 minutes.
Blackberry and Apple Crumble

Ingredients

  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 3 large green apples, peeled and cored
  • 3 tablespoons white sugar, or more to taste
  • 0.5 cup white sugar
  • 0.33333334326744 cup water
  • 0.5 pound fresh blackberries, or more to taste
  • 0.33333334326744 cup unsalted butter, slightly softened
